The U.S. population is aging. No surprise there. By 2029, more than 20% of the total U.S. population will be over the age of 65. This group will increasingly need to find healthcare facilities to support their needs. The trend of higher demand for specialized healthcare facilities and services is a secular one, and healthcare spending is a category that individuals simply cannot cut regardless of the economic environment. Healthcare REITs are primed to benefit. These are dividend stocks that you can rely on through thick and thin...
Now trading near its 52-week low and giving up the gains during the v-shaped recovery, Senior Housing Properties Trust (NASDAQ:SNH) provides an attractive entry point sporting a 13% yield. Welltower Inc. (NYSE:WELL) has been strategically expanding and acquiring with great success. For those looking for a pure play on the medical office sector, Physicians Realty Trust (NYSE:DOC) is the dividend stock pick for you.
